“While I’m not into it myself, I think people are overreacting to some of the less “family friendly” fan stuff. SPG is a popular band, getting more popular all the time, and the crowd they attract does tend to have significant crossover with more… intense fandoms, where people are just accustomed to seeing and/or creating porn and whatnot. I understand (and agree with) objections to people who fetishize Bunny for being trans* or something like that, and there will always be RPF debates in EVERY fandom, but just run-of-the-mill sexual art/fiction of the characters? As long as people tag it appropriately, I guess I don’t see the problem…
It’s not like this is anything new. Popular bands have always had their hot-and-bothered fans. The internet just makes it easier to express fannish desires.”
OP adds: Unless someone in the band has specifically asked for this stuff to stop, in which case it should definitely stop.
